How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jacaranda?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Jacaranda Studio Apartments | $2,248 | $1,768 | $3,678 |
Jacaranda 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,404 | $1,100 | $4,333 |
Jacaranda 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,849 | $1,836 | $5,107 |
Jacaranda 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,862 | $1,765 | $9,860 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Jacaranda
How much are Studio apartments in Jacaranda?
There are currently 8 Studio Apartments in Jacaranda with rent ranges from $1,768 to $3,678 with an average price of $2,248.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Jacaranda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Jacaranda ranges from $1,100 to $4,333 with an average monthly rent of $2,404.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Jacaranda c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Jacaranda range from $1,836 to $5,107.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,849.
How expensive are Jacaranda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 29 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Jacaranda on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,765 to $9,860 - averaging $3,862 for the location.
